Mille Grazie “a thousand thanks”
Orlando Food Critic 2016
OFC 2016 in Review
Samantha Brown Travel Channel

America's SMDC in Florida
Orlando Business Journal
Orlando Weekly
Mele di Bari was an Italian restaurant open for lunches only on the New England Ave, in the years… Read More